Enough of the background and let’s get into my discipline training and how I am going to establish and stick to routines.

Discipline, Establish Routine:

#1: Make my bed every day

Yup, that simple. No matter what, I will make my bed every single day. I don’t ever hop back into bed once I am up so making it isnt a way to detract myself from getting into it. Instead, I am choosing to make it every single day to help train my brain to be habitual with something. Plus making your bed automatically makes your room look less cluttered and messy and I find that aesthetics play a HUGE role in my productivity.

#2: Remove Makeup every single night

#3: Get dressed. Every day.

I mentioned before that aesthetics play a huge role in my productivity. If I look like a frump, I act like a potato. A couch potato to be exact. But when I at least put on a cute outfit, I have the pep in my step needed to tackle the day with positivity. So yes, even if I am lounging, I will lounge in something cute. No more ratty t-shirt and sweatpants.

#4: Create Content for 30 minutes daily

For most this is a chore but for me its self-care. Creating content rejuvenates me and brings me back to a time where I had the time and energy to do so prior to all my responsibilities. So I am going to carve out 30 minutes a day to create content. Even if it is editing half a video or 30 minutes to chat with you all on Instagram stories, I am going to do it. For me. For my sanity.

#5: Clean up after myself

Sheesh I sound like a pig and I promise I am not but I am terrible with fully cleaning up after myself. So what this means is that if I have recorded a video and changed outfits, I will pick up and hang everything I used before I get to the fun of editing. After eating, I will wash the dishes and place in washer. Every single night I will ensure that camera gear is in rightful place and my desk is neat and ready for the next day. This one is gonna be a doozy for me.

After spending time injentrospect, this is what I believe will work for me in the beginning. The goal is to start with simple tasks to retrain my brain and self to be ok with routines and commit to habits. Notice I did not state I was going to wake up at the same time daily because I know I am not ready for that yet. I am still figuring things out with Teagan and our life just is not there. Maybe after completing these for 30, 60 or 90 days, I will feel more confident to add more but for now, I just want to actually build confidence.
